CHASSIS
Removing the brake lever from the cam
7. Remove
the
brake
springs.
Re—
move the brake lever pinch—bolt(s) and
pull the lever(s) off the splined brake
cam(s).
NOTE: The plurals refer to the twin—
leading shoe brakes.
8. Push the brake cam(s) out of the
brake plate from the outside using hand—
pressure orif necessary by tapping with a
plastic mallet. Remove the plain washer
and dust seals from the brake plate.
9. Check that the brake lever pinch—
bolts are not bent. This can easily happen
if they are overtightened. Replace any
bolts in this condition. Inspect the brake
lever splines and replace the lever(s) if
these are worn or stripped.
10. Inspect the splines on the brake
cam(s). These should be in good condi—
tion. Check that the brake cam(s) are not
bent and that they can rotate freely in the
brake plate passage. Ifit will not, use a
fine grade of sandpaper on the camshafts
and the surface of the brake plate pas—
sage.
11. Clean the cam{(s) thoroughly in a
solvent to remove any old grease, rust, or
corrosion. Use sandpaper or emery cloth
to polish the cams. Clean off any residue;
before reassembly, smear the cams with
chassis grease.
12. Inspect the brake plate for cracks
or fractures, and replace it if necessary.
13. On twin—leading shoe brakes, the
brake plate linkage should be checked.
Remove corrosion from the brake cams
The connecting rod is secured to each
brake lever by a clevis pin and cotter pin.
These pins can be removed after the cot—
ter pins are taken off, They should be
checked for wear, especially on high
mileage machines, and replacedif neces—
sary.
14. Check the condition of the brake
springs, noting any twisted or fatigued
hooks. Replace any broken, rusted, or old
springs with new ones.
15. Clean all parts thoroughly with a
suitable solvent, making a special effort
to remove the dust and built—up dirt from
the backing plate.
16. When reassembling the hub, note
the following points:
a. Ensure that the brake cams are
lubricated with chassis grease;
b. The use of new dust seals is rec—
ommended;
